A sum becomes Rs.1352 in 2 years at 4% per annum compound interest. The sum is = ?
A. Rs. 1225
B. Rs. 1270
C. Rs. 1245
D. Rs. 1250
Answer: Option D
Solution(By Examveda Team)
Let the sum be Rs. x$$\eqalign{ & \therefore 1352 = x{\left( {1 + \frac{4}{{100}}} \right)^2} \cr & \Rightarrow 1352 = x{\left( {1 + \frac{1}{{25}}} \right)^2} \cr & \Rightarrow 1352 = x{\left( {\frac{{26}}{{25}}} \right)^2} \cr & \Rightarrow x = \frac{{1352 \times 25 \times 25}}{{26 \times 26}} \cr & \Rightarrow x = {\text{Rs}}{\text{.}}\,1250 \cr} $$
